Optional OpenCMIS TCK Harness

This directory reserves the integration-test boundary for Apache Chemistry OpenCMIS TCK 1.1.0. The harness is intentionally optional because Java/Maven tooling is not part of the default Python test suite.

Planned invocation shape:

mvn -Dcmis.browser.url=http://127.0.0.1:8000/cmis/compat-tck/browser \
  -Dcmis.repository.id=kontextual-compat-tck \
  test

The first target is a selected Browser Binding subset:

  • repository information,
  • type definitions,
  • navigation,
  • object reads,
  • content stream reads,
  • query subset,
  • relationships,
  • change log where supported.

Mutation groups should only be enabled for governed-authoring or compat-tck profiles after the policy and audit gates are implemented.

Harness files:

  • tck-subset-map.json maps engine capability groups to selected OpenCMIS TCK groups and known gaps.
  • tck-result-template.json is the compact result capture format for optional TCK runs. Results should be stored outside the default repo history unless they document an intentional compatibility baseline.

Default pytest does not execute Java/Maven. It validates the map and result template so the optional harness does not drift away from the implemented profiles and fixtures.
